Gerard Perrier Industrie SA maintains a strong liquidity position, with cash and equivalents amounting to €82.8 million, representing 60.6% of its total equity of €136.6 million. The company operates with no debt, as evidenced by a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.0, indicating a conservative capital structure and minimal financial leverage. This liquidity profile supports operational flexibility and reduces exposure to refinancing risk. Profitability metrics for the company are not yet available for direct comparison to industry medians, but the absence of debt and high cash reserves suggest a stable financial foundation. The company's business model, centered on automation solutions for industrial clients, aligns with the industry's focus on capital-efficient, high-margin services. As a provider of specialized automation and control equipment, the company is positioned to benefit from ongoing industrial modernization trends. The company's revenue is derived from a diversified set of industrial clients, including machinery manufacturers and electrical departments in the chemical, mechanical, and food processing sectors. No single customer or geographic region is disclosed to represent a material portion of revenue, suggesting a balanced exposure to industrial demand across multiple sectors. This diversification reduces the risk of revenue concentration and enhances resilience to sector-specific downturns.
